Una didita más en generación de aplicaciones

Hola, nuevamente yo, soy la persona que le mencionaste el detalle de poner la variable del sistema:
_SCREEN.VISIBLE=.F.
Ya lo probé, y tengo un detalle, al ponerlo me oculta todo el sistema, no me deja ver los formularios, entiendo que va ha ser porque lo estoy poniendo tal vez en un lugar que no deba, y te escribo para ver si me puedes ayudar a decirme donde lo pongo, mira yo ejecuto un programa de inicio o un prg, para poner mis set's, algo más o menos así:
SET DELE ON
SET CENT ON
SET DATE FRENCH
_SCREEN.VISIBLE=.F.
DO FORM PRINCIPAL.FRM
read events
Al hacer esto es cuando me desaparece o se me oculta todo, me podrías decir donde lo pones tu, para que funcione ocultando la ventana principal de fox y dejando solamente los formularios, muchas gracias...
1

1 respuesta

Respuesta
1
Según te entendí la ultima vez, tu querías que tus formularios aparecieran FUERA de la venta principal. Para esto, TODOS tus formularios deben tener la propiedad DESKTOP en .T. y para que no se viera la ventana principal, entonces usar el _screen. visible=.f.
Obviamente, si utilizas esto ultimo, no puedes usar un menu en la ventana principal, debes ejecutar un formulario y desde este formulario realizar tus menús y todo lo demás. Ahora bien, si deseas que la ventana de fox sea la principal y que tus formularios corran fuera de la ventana de vfox, deja el _screen. visible=. t. y los formularios con desktop=.t.
Si el Desktop de los formularios esta en .F. y pones en .F. el visible de _screen, todo lo que este dentro de la ventana principal se esconderá.
Si tienes más dudas, no tengas pena de solicitarla,
Suerte !
Rocco.

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as